BLDC motor have revolutionized motion control applications due to their exceptional efficiency, high torque density, and quiet operation. However, effectively harnessing the full potential of these motors requires a dedicated driver card capable of providing precise and robust control. A high-performance drive solution acts as the intermediary between your electronic system and the BLDC motor, translating digital commands into electrical signals that govern the motor's speed and direction.

These cards are meticulously engineered to handle the complex commutation requirements of BLDC motors, ensuring smooth functioning. They typically incorporate features such as integrated MOSFETs for high-power switching, advanced control algorithms for accurate torque regulation, and various communication interfaces for seamless integration with microcontrollers or other electronic devices.

Whether you're designing a robotic arm, an electric vehicle, or any other system that requires precise and efficient motion control, a robust BLDC motor driver card is an essential component.

BLDC Motor Controller Module for Industrial Applications

In today's dynamic industrial landscape, the demand for robust motor control solutions is experiencing a surge. BLDC motors offer substantial improvements over traditional AC motors in terms of torque output. To harness the full potential of BLDC motors, specialized driver modules are essential. These modules provide the appropriate hardware to precisely here control the operation of BLDC motors, ensuring optimal performance in demanding industrial environments.

Industrial applications often require high-level motor control capabilities for tasks such as material handling. Cutting-edge BLDC motor driver modules can offer features like torque control, enabling precise movement, tight tolerances, and enhanced dynamic performance.
